25 packages
@superherocheesecake/adaptive
Read the document and provide JS with the same breakpoints that where defined in CSS
@superherocheesecake/cache-validator
Validates cache settings against Superhero Cheesecake standards
@superherocheesecake/cookie
Small helper for Cookie management
@superherocheesecake/ease
Custom easings
@superherocheesecake/environment
Check the Environment based upon a regex pattern in the hostname
@superherocheesecake/eslint-config
Default Superhero Cheesecake eslint configuration
@superherocheesecake/event-dispatcher
Global EventDispatcher
@superherocheesecake/loader
@superherocheesecake/loaders-howler-loader
Use as a loader for @superherocheesecake/loader.
@superherocheesecake/loaders-image-xhr-loader
Use as a loader for @superherocheesecake/loader.
@superherocheesecake/loaders-object-loader
Use as a loader for @superherocheesecake/loader.
@superherocheesecake/local-storage
Will check if local storage is available. If it's not available it will just fail silently.
@superherocheesecake/next-resize-manager
Global module that caches the browser diminsions and triggers resize events.
@superherocheesecake/next-transition
Transition from one Component to the next.
@superherocheesecake/orientation-observer
Observes the page orientation (landscape / portrait)
@superherocheesecake/popup
Trigger popup and open in the center of current window
@superherocheesecake/resize-manager
Global module that caches the browser diminsions and triggers resize events.
@superherocheesecake/scroll-triggers
The ScrollTriggers API provides a way to observe changes in the intersection of a target element with an ancestor element or with a top-level document's viewport.
@superherocheesecake/size-utils
A collecion of reusable methods used when calculating sizes
@superherocheesecake/social-sharer
Easy sharing to social media
@superherocheesecake/spritesheet
Spritesheet can be used to create a simple spritesheet canvas element.
@superherocheesecake/superherojs-superhero-js
``` _____ _ _ _____ / ____| | | | |/ ____| | (___ _ _ _ __ ___ _ __| |__ ___ _ __ ___ | | (___ \___ \| | | | '_ \ / _ \ '__| '_ \ / _ \ '__/ _
@superherocheesecake/tab-indicator
Observes if a user is using the tab key (to navigate through the site).
@superherocheesecake/tracking
Implement Tracking - Google Tag Manager or Google Analytics
@superherocheesecake/youtube-manager
Small helper that will load the Youtube script the moment you need it. Your application will initially load faster, because you don't have to wait for this third party API to finish loading.